Combined tax revenues in Pennsylvania decreased 18.2% in the third quarter of 2023 in comparison to the previous quarter,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Quarterly Summary of State and Local Taxes.

Overall, Pennsylvania collected $12.1 billion in taxes during the third quarter of 2023, compared to $14.8 billion in the previous quarter.

The majority of the state’s tax revenue was collected through general sales and gross receipts taxes ($5.9 billion) and income taxes ($4.9 billion).

In addition to detailed tax revenue data from each state, the Quarterly Summary of State and Local Government Tax Revenue includes an estimate of state and local government tax revenue at a national level.

The Census Bureau cautions that it sets the tax classifications among the survey categories, and they may differ from the classifications set by the state governments.
